Recreation Center Skating Area Rules
- The warming house/ice rink attendant is in charge of the rink. Obey all instructions promptly. Report all accidents, infractions of rules, injuries, and damages to the attendant.
- Please be considerate of other skaters; passing or overtaking other skaters must be done carefully.
- Any skater age 12 or younger must be under direct supervision of a parent or guardian at all times.
- No person is permitted on the ice unless they are wearing ice skates.
- Roughness, horseplay, excessive speeding or weaving through other skaters is prohibited.
- No games permitted that will interfere with other skaters such as broom ball, crack the whip, etc. (without prior approval of the attendant).
- No food or beverages are allowed on the ice pond. Please use waste and recyclable bins.
- No alcohol, smoking, nicotine, e-cigarettes, tobacco or similar allowed in warming house or on park property.
- No hockey sticks or puck play allowed at Recreation Center Skating Area.
- Chipping, gouging, or kicking holes in the ice is strictly forbidden.
- No skates allowed on sidewalks or in bathrooms.
- No skating is allowed if ice is soft/slushy. Help keep the ice nice!
- No dogs allowed on the ice or in the shelter.
- Skate at your own risk! The Parks & Recreation Department is not responsible for the safety of the skaters using the rink at any time, or for the loss or theft of personal belongings.
- In the event of severe weather or school closings, the ponds may be closed and an announcement will be made on the on our website, Facebook page (Wisconsin Rapids Parks & Recreation) and Wisconsin Rapids Community Media.
